Check frag idx validity when verifying frag metadata

... also add related test code

int liberasurecode_verify_fragment_metadata(ec_backend_t be,
fragment_metadata_t *md)
{
int k = be->args.uargs.k;
int m = be->args.uargs.m;
if (md->idx < 0 || (md->idx > (k + m))) {
return 1;
}
if (md->backend_id != be->common.id) {
return 1;
}
